I had some left over baby soft dusty pink yarn and decided to tackle this pair of cute moccasin booties. They came out quite nice! So wee! The pattern was off of Raverly. The pattern was easy after you decipher some parts. It almost needed a graphic representation, well at least for me. Especially at points where it fastens and reattaches is written quite ambiguously. Also without prior knowledge of bootie anatomy, I was at a lost as to which part I was making. (Referring to instep part) I could see how this pattern could be a bit difficult to grasp visually for beginners and so I have provided some drawings at places which I found confusing.
